Part 3 describes the performance aspects of key operating systems. Db2 enterprise is designed to meet the data server needs of midsize to largesize businesses. The performance tuning guide is a comprehensive guide to optimizing the various subsystems that make up red hat enterprise linux 7 for specific purposes. The websphere application server performance cookbook covers performance tuning for websphere application server was, although there is also a very strong focus on java, operating systems, and theory which can be applied to other products and environments.
In performance tuning for linux servers, a team of ibm s mostexperienced linux performance specialists shows you how to find bottlenecks, measure performance, and identify effective optimizations. Elastic storage server ess is a prepacked solution using on the gnr software. I have a ibm power9 server coupled with a nvme storwize v7000 gen3 storage. James austin from the websphere application server l2 support team created this video to answer the question of how do i collect performance information for websphere application server. Performance optimization and tuning techniques for ibm power. Performance tuning weblogic server and your weblogic server application is a complex and iterative process. Writing and tuning queries for optimal performance. Websphere application server performance tuning toolkit is. This document is intended to document the state of the art for ibm power systems performance tuning with a specific focus on systems tuning. Ibm aix io performance tuning unix and linux forums. The performance tuning guide describes how to optimize the performance of a system running red hat enterprise linux 6. Depending on the environment, number of processes, redundancy.
From wall street to hollywood, linux runs many of the worlds most businesscritical systems. While this guide contains procedures that are fieldtested and proven, red hat recommends that you properly test all planned configurations in a testing environment before applying it to a production. To update kernel parameters on red hat and suse linux. Performance cookbook the websphere application server performance cookbook covers performance tuning for websphere application server was, although there is also a very strong focus on java, operating systems, and theory which can be applied to other products and environments. These settings are used for tuning performance in a test environment, and so your environment might require different settings. How do i collect performance information for websphere. This ibm redbooks publication discusses performance measurement and tuning for linux for system z. Linux io performance tuning for ibm system storage location of this document. It is a living document, with content to be added as new information is discovered.
Operating system and performance information cross. This toolkit is an integrated environment for performance analysis of sequential and parallel applications using the mpi and openmp paradigms. Linux performance now impacts the entire enterprise. From the performance point of view great enhancements for linux db2 will be released in the future fix packs. Monitoring and maintaining the environment for performance. The db2 data server can avoid recompiling a dynamic sql statement that has been run previously by storing the access section and statement text in the dynamic statement cache. The websphere application server performance cookbook covers performance tuning for websphere application server, although there is also a very strong focus on java, operating systems, and methodology which can be applied to other products and environments. You can use these settings as a guideline or as a starting point, and then monitor and tune the settings to your environment. To get you started, we have created a top ten list of recommendations to help you optimize your applications performance. Reddy sujay shinde rick smith directory server performance tuning for very large user environments complete coverage from operating system to database tuning extensive scripts and checklists.
Configuration of license file on linux license server licenses of all ibm rational products reside on ibm rational license key center website. Before you begin tuning, red hat has the following important recommendations. The cookbook is designed to be read in a few different ways. Independent control of the l2 cache and the l3 directory for redundancy to. Most enterprise applications are now available on linux, including file. Linux on power remote display through vnc or xwindow. In this paper, we explain the options for tuning the storage array and the background behind the tuning. Any the ibm sdk for linux on power sdk is an integrated development environment with powerful tools designed to aid in porting and tuning applications for linux on power, to get the best results as quickly as possible. The tsm linux server currently does not support raw logical volumes.
Ibm websphere application server performance cookbook single. Pdf performance monitoring and best practices for websphere. Linux io performance tuning for ibm system storage, v1. You can use these settings as a guideline or as a starting point, and then monitor and tune. Tuning red hat enterprise linux on ibm eserver xseries servers ibm international technical support organization. This ibm redbooks publication describes what you can do to improve and maximize the performance of your business server applications running on system p hardware with the linux operating system. Buy performance tuning for linux servers ibm press book. Cyclic redundancy check crc values in storage pools. Chapter 3, configuring the server for optimal performance, on page 11. Ibm websphere application server performance cookbook home. Heather fox writes performance tuning for linux servers edited by three linux performance experts, with chapter contributions from 21 linux practitioners upper saddle river, nj, june, 2005 ibm presstm, the official publisher of ibm books for professionals and students, is pleased to announce publication of the new book, performance tuning for linux servers. This publication describes what you can do to improve and maximize the performance of your business server applications running on system x hardware and either windows, linux, or vmware operating systems.
Infiniband howto topics infiniband is available on both ibm x86 and power systems servers running linux. It can be deployed on linux, unix, or windows servers of any size, from one processor to hundreds of processors, and from physical to virtual servers. Tuning linux on system z systems for ibm spectrum protect server performance. Some tuning recommendations are offered in this book as well. Performance tuning for ibm security directory server ibm redbooks. In addition every application has their own io characteristics. For example, with a typical websphere application server application, start. Ibm high performance computing toolkit overview the ibm high performance computing toolkit is a suite of performance related tools and libraries to assist in application tuning. Monitoring performance with operating system tools. Performance tuning hi all, in last one week, i have posted many questions in this portal. In performance tuning for linux servers, a team of ibms most experienced linux performance specialists shows you how to find bottlenecks, measure.
Once you login to this website, you will find licenses of all the products. Smt and cgroup cpusets if you are running ubuntu, there is a. When maxclients is increased, the value for maxsparethreads should be scaled up as well. It describes how to improve the performance of the system x hardware, the operating system, and specific server applications. The linux distribution used is suse linux enterprise server 11 sp1.
This edition applies to red hat enterprise linux as 4 and suse linux enterprise server 10. This guide also outlines the performance monitoring and tuning tools available in red hat enterprise linux 7. This interview of the editors of performance tuning for linux servers ibm. The ibm system p servers are designed for greater application flexibility, with innovative technology, to capitalize on the on demand revolution in server. The above was inadvertently added to the performance tuning. The websphere application server performance tuning toolkit v2. Customer experience and measurements in the lab show that raw logical volumes offer better client backuprestore throughput and server administrative process performance. Using the ibm sdk for linux on power trace analyzer. Performance tuning for ibm security directory server.
This edition pertains to ibm power systems servers based on ibm power systems processorbased. Upper saddle river, nj, june, 2005 ibm press tm, the official publisher of ibm books for professionals and students, is pleased to announce publication of the new book, performance tuning for linux servers edited by three linux performance experts, with chapters contributed by 21 practitioners in the field to provide readers with the basic. Performance tuning for ibm security directory server dave bachmann david butler annemarie fitterer ben matteson ramamohan t. Tuning red hat enterprise linux on ibm eserver xseries servers. It also documents performance related upgrades in red hat enterprise linux 6. Performance tuning is an integral part of the maintenance and administration of the oracle database server. Writing and tuning queries for optimal performance ibm. The linux operating system has become accepted by both the scientific. Ibm websphere application server performance cookbook linux.
I have a ibm power9 server coupled with a nvme storwize v7000 gen3 storage, doing some benchmarks and noticing that single thread io 80% read 20% write, common oltp io profile seems slow. System tuning tips for linux on power this document is intended to document the state of the art for ibm power systems performance tuning with a specific focus on systems tuning. Pdf implementing a websphere application server environment on zos. Linux performance and tuning guidelines lenovo press. Linux configuration considerations that affect performance of sybase iq on a linux system include kernel parameters, volume management, file systems, and io tuning. And we wanted to improve the performance by tuning network parameters. It helps users monitor their system and locate performance bottleneck by using data analysis and statistical inference technology.
Optimize linux server performance with system monitoring. The nature of performance tuning is that 80% of the time, you should focus on. Tuning ibm system x servers for performance withdrawn product. Performance tuning for linux servers provides the basic knowledge and skills needed to understand the performance of linux servers, and contains examples based on popular enterprise linux distributions suse linux enterprise server, and red hat enterprise linux useful to linux developers, administrators and architects of all experience levels. Configuring linux servers for sybase iq linux configuration considerations that affect performance of sybase iq on a linux system include kernel parameters, volume management, file systems, and io tuning. Applications like data bases, backup server, email server, video streaming. Figure 21 overview of the performance tuning environment. This document is a collection of wisdom from experience, but is not meant to be exhaustive. Performance tuning includes modifications to the application and sql statements, index creation and maintenance, and oracle instance tuning. In performance tuning for linux servers, a team of ibms most experienced linux performance specialists shows you how to find bottlenecks, measure performance, and identify effective optimizations. It is intended for architects, systems programmers, analysts and programmers wanting to understand the performance characteristics of ibm. With advanced functions in fault resiliency, recovery, and redundancy design, the. His areas of expertise include linux, aix, ibm power virtualization, powerha. Tuning linux systems for ibm spectrum protect server performance.
Are there parameters in aix we can tune to push the ios and mbs higher. This document presents best practices, tuning tips, techniques, and key tuning parameters to help you maximize performance for ibm content manager enterprise edition version 8. The performance information provided in performance reports pages illustrates key processing characteristics of ibm integration bus. Most linux distributions contain general tuning parameters to accommodate all users. Before you can tweak your linux sever to increase performance you first have to measure its system performance. For measuring the systemcall overhead, getpid, the shortest linux system call, was examined. These multiple pathes can be used for two purposes. This ibm redbooks publication will give you a structure you can use to.
Tuning ibm system x servers for performance withdrawn. Buy performance tuning for linux servers ibm press book online at best prices in india on. Linux is a trademark of linus torvalds in the united states, other. Tuning linux os on system p the power of innovation ibm redbooks. Buy performance tuning for linux servers ibm press 1 by johnson ph. Tuning linux os on system p the power of innovation ibm. Ibm power systems servers are not just processors and memory. This ibm redpaper describes the methods you can use to tune linux, tools that you. Measurements are provided to help illustrate what effect tuning controls have on overall system performance. Microsoft windows server 2003 and 2008, red hat enterprise linux, suse linux. Performance tuning guide red hat enterprise linux 6 red. Best practices on deployment of ibm rational license key. It is intended to help system administrators responsible for deploying linux for system z understand the factors that influence system performance when running linux as a zvm guest.